The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Mar. 20, 2012

Filed:

Mar. 23, 2009
Applicants:

William M. Genovese, Cornelius, NC (US);

Sivananthan Perumal, Bangalore, IN;

Akshay V. Rao, New York, NY (US);

Dinesh Ganesh Shetty, Bangalore, IN (US);

Thomas Spatzier, Sindelfingen, DE;

Inventors:

William M. Genovese, Cornelius, NC (US);

Sivananthan Perumal, Bangalore, IN;

Akshay V. Rao, New York, NY (US);

Dinesh Ganesh Shetty, Bangalore, IN (US);

Thomas Spatzier, Sindelfingen, DE;

Attorneys:
Primary Examiner:
Int. Cl.
CPC ...
G06F 7/00 (2006.01); G06F 17/30 (2006.01);
U.S. Cl.
CPC ...
Abstract

A method and system for dynamically generating a semantically correct user interface (UI) panel for a service request and automatically mapping input data for service-oriented architecture-based system management applications. A document is received that includes semantic annotations specifying semantics of elements of a service request input message. During runtime, a UI panel is generated based on the semantics and by interpreting metadata generated by interpreting hints included in the document. Further, the semantic annotations may include a mapping definition of information technology (IT) resource selections. Based on the mapping definition, the IT resource selections are extracted from a registry and automatically mapped to a UI input element in a UI panel. In response to selecting an IT resource from the UI panel, properties of the selected IT resource are automatically mapped to an element of the service request input message according to the semantic annotations.


Find Patent Forward Citations

Loading…